Output 7128969319a045e234b13f4b7ed8b74afa6363653f4287b6ac6225cfed0b6ded:0

value
2432769
script pubkey
OP_HASH160 OP_PUSHBYTES_20 593d63fb53b42bd1a40fbc415c12635eb076c0f7 OP_EQUAL
address
39psc7AaHxAy7T9WSuWcJ21NP3fKLWzdhY
transaction
7128969319a045e234b13f4b7ed8b74afa6363653f4287b6ac6225cfed0b6ded
spent
true